Infrastructure cash injection
ZHEJIANG Province is set to introduce 301 major projects involving 2.95 trillion yuan (US$464 billion) in the next five years to boost its infrastructure construction, transportation, ecological environment, public facilities, hi-tech industries and public-private partnership projects.
A one-hour traffic circle is planned along with 2,000 kilometers of rail and 1,000km of highway, to the tune of a 795.6-billion-yuan investment.
Four major projects have been planned to promote the integrated development of the ports and the Yangtze River Economic Belt in Zhejiang, as well as the renovation of airports in Hangzhou Xiaoshan, Ningbo Lishe and Wenzhou Longwan and the acceleration of Ningbo Ningnan Trade and Logistics Zone, and the Yiwu International Inland Port Zone.
The province will initiate 100 flood control and drainage, tideland reclamation and treatment, and water conservancy projects, each involving 100 billion yuan. Clean energies, digital economy and the health industry will also see investment.
